So here is the Tracy Anderson Diet in a nutshell:

  1. It consists of Baby Food 14 times during the day and then a regular meal at dinner.
  2. Train consistently everyday, if only for an hour because this helps the body’s metabolism stay active
  3. Do not obsess over food, but eat reasonably and cut back on the sweets and sugars
